i had the same problem. the short hooks on the magna exhaust would not stay in the rubber hangers. i went and got a heavy duty zip tie and tied the rubber hangers together as tightly as possible. this helped in two ways.
1- the new exhaust sat crooked and the ziptie being so tight let me possition it anywhere i wanted and it hasnt moved since.
2- a buddy of mine was driving behind me and noticed that the exhaust was bouncing all over the place as i was driving. the ziptie kept it tight in place and now has absolutely no movement.
now for getting the metal hooks in the rubber hangers.. i had to bend the passenger side hook up to be able to fit the rubber hanger inside. be careful not to bend too far but just enough! also, the stock rubber hangers have an unnecessary amount of rubber "clogging up" the center which prevents you from putting the metal hook inside.. i simply cut and shaved it off with a wire cutter and a razor to make more room for the hook. the rest was pure muscle getting it to stretch that far.
